Julian Marley for Negril One Love Reggae Concert Series
The next show to be held in the Negril One Love Reggae Concert winter series feature reggae royalty as it will be headlined by Julian Marley, who is a son of the late reggae icon Bob Marley. Like several of his siblings Julian has been involved with music from an early age, he plays several instruments such as the drums, keyboards, bass and guitar. He is also an accomplished vocalist.
Since he began his recording career in the 19 90s the talented Rastafarian singer has recorded and released three albums Lion In The Morning (1996), A Time And Place (2003) and the recently released Awake. Julian Marley tours and performs in many countries around the globe as he and his brothers Ziggy, Stephen, Damian and Kymani continue the legacy of their great father who is revered as the King Of Reggae worldwide.
The One Love Reggae Concert Series has been running every Tuesday night since November 17 2009, and has featured some top reggae superstars in the Industry including Tarrus Riley, Sanchez, Jah Cure, Queen Ifrica and Tanya Stephens.
Reports are that the concerts have brought new life into the West End Road, now known as the One Love Drive. Chairman of the Negril Cluster, Lenbert Williams hails the concert series as “the greatest exposure the One Love drive community has received in modern time”.
